Asset manager launches strategy to mitigate exposure to autocratic regimes

The strategy comprises of three Article 9 funds and is a ”ground-breaking solution to the investment risks attached to authoritarian regimes exposure,” says TOBAM’s deputy CEO, Christophe Roehri.

French quant-focused asset manager TOBAM is launching a ”civil and democratic rights focused” equity strategy, the company writes in a press release.
